Welcome to The Mandatory Training Group's online Learning Disability Awareness training course. All our online training courses, programmes and qualifications are accredited by the CPD Certification Service (CPDUK).
It is estimated that more than 1.2 million people in the UK are living with a learning disability. Healthcare and social care workers must have an adequate understanding of the needs of people with learning disabilities. It is also essential that they listen to the needs, hopes and aspirations of those living with learning disabilities, their carers, friends and families.
Our online Learning Disability Awareness training course will help you to gain the right skills and knowledge when working with people with a learning disability.

Description
Course content
This online Learning Disability Awareness training course covers the following:
- What is a learning disability?
- Difference between learning disability and mental health problem
- What causes a learning disability?
- Mild, moderate or severe learning disability
- Getting a learning disability diagnosis
- Dealing with a learning disability diagnosis
- Learning disability and other conditions
- Down’s syndrome
- Williams syndrome
- Autism and Asperger’s syndrome
- Challenging Behaviour
- Fragile X syndrome
- Global development delay
- Cerebral palsy
- Sources of support for learning disabilities
- Getting the right support
- Thinking about the future, and
- Online learning resources and references.
Course aims
This online Learning Disability Awareness training course aims to improve caregivers’ awareness of learning disabilities. An improved knowledge, together with current guidance and best practice recommendations help to improve the care provided to people who have learning disabilities.
Learning outcomes
On completion of this online Learning Disability Awareness training course, the learner will be able to:
- Define the term learning disability
- Know the difference between a learning disability and a mental health problem
- Know the causes of learning disabilities
- Understand how learning disabilities are diagnosed
- Have a better understanding of the following:
- Down’s syndrome
- Williams syndrome
- Autism and Asperger’s syndrome
- Challenging Behaviour
- Fragile X syndrome
- Global development delay
- Cerebral palsy
- Know where to get more information about learning disabilities.
